Red Flag Warning issued in Denver due to extreme wildfire risk Friday

Dry conditions, warm temperatures and breezy winds have triggered another warning over wildfire risk in Denver on Friday.

The National Weather Service in Boulder has issued a Red Flag Warning on Friday from 8 a.m. to 6 p.m. for Denver, the Interstate 25 urban corridor and most of Colorado’s northeast plains.

“The mild, dry and windy conditions could result in rapid fire spread if a fire were to form,” the weather service said…
